16 Commits (cbf57de4e5620cd2f579bee08aa2c54e757150ee)

Author SHA1 Message Date
Yuri Kunde Schlesner a0b1957425 VideoCore: Move Regs to its own file 9 years ago
Yuri Kunde Schlesner 90d220d1b3 VideoCore: Split geometry pipeline regs from Regs struct 9 years ago
Yuri Kunde Schlesner a4a4b6408c VideoCore: Rename some types to more accurate names 9 years ago
Emmanuel Gil Peyrot 1138ec0d49 Remove empty newlines in #include blocks. 9 years ago
Emmanuel Gil Peyrot 628ed4376a Sources: Run clang-format on everything. 9 years ago
Lioncash b6dd73e5c3 vertex_loader: Correct forward declaration of InputVertex 10 years ago
Lioncash 38eca6b728 vertex_loader: Provide an assertion for ensuring the loader has been setup 10 years ago
Lioncash 561157d259 vertex_loader: Add constructors to facilitate immediate and two-step initialization 10 years ago
Lioncash 9f536396ad vertex_loader: initialize_num_total_attributes. 10 years ago
Lioncash a20ffc0df1 vertex_loader: Use std::array instead of raw C arrays 10 years ago
Emmanuel Gil Peyrot c39a267974 VideoCore: Run include-what-you-use and fix most includes. 10 years ago
Henrik Rydgard 9f1cffa3e9 Move and rename the MemoryAccesses class to MemoryAccessTracker. 10 years ago
Henrik Rydgard b9da0f7902 Optimize the vertex loader, nearly doubling its speed. 10 years ago
Henrik Rydgard b57bcfd528 Don't keep base_address in the loader, it doesn't belong there (with it, the loader can't be cached). 10 years ago
Henrik Rydgard ec770c0bbf Move "&" to their proper place, add missing includes and make some properly relative. 10 years ago
Henrik Rydgard c1ee661492 Refactor: Extract VertexLoader from command_processor.cpp. 10 years ago